#07023b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#07023b is composed of 2.7% red, 0.8% green and 23.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.1% cyan, 96.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 76.9% black. It has a hue angle of 245.3 degrees, a saturation of 93.4% and a lightness of 12%. #07023b color hex could be obtained by blending #0e0476 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

● #07023b color description : Very dark blue.
#07023b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#07023b has RGB values of R:7, G:2, B:59 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.77. Its decimal value is 459323.

Shades and Tints of #07023b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f0eef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#07023b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1e1e1f is the less saturated color, while #07023b is the most saturated one.
